Section 2 CSR 70-14.070 - Cultivation and Production Facility License Expiration

Current through Register Vol. 49, No. 6, March 15, 2024

PURPOSE: Establishes the license expiration.

(1) A cultivation and production facility license shall be valid for five (5) years. The license shall expire in the fifth year, on the last day of the month which the license was issued.

(2) If there are changes in the licensing information previously submitted for licensure, the license holder shall complete an application for a license and submit the required information for license approval within ten (10) working days.
